The data layer behind our Georgia guide and all 50 city pages, in one place: CMS enrollment, Census demographics, and federal shortage designations, county by county.
Counties covered by our city pages (35 counties, 1,260,273 beneficiaries). Each county links to its anchor city page.
| County | Medicare beneficiaries | Medicare Advantage share | Dual-eligible | Residents 65+ | Shortage designations |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Fulton County | 161,613 | 53.6% | 33,508 | 136,734 | 6 |
| Gwinnett County | 127,867 | 57.2% | 22,633 | 110,790 | 2 |
| Cobb County | 120,910 | 48.9% | 13,387 | 105,818 | 2 |
| DeKalb County | 118,464 | 58.9% | 23,772 | 105,276 | 6 |
| Chatham County | 56,813 | 54.3% | 9,718 | 50,376 | 3 |
| Cherokee County | 55,408 | 47.2% | 4,220 | 44,502 | 0 |
| Hall County | 40,782 | 50.6% | 5,706 | 34,659 | 0 |
| Richmond County | 39,874 | 59.8% | 9,870 | 31,570 | 2 |
| Muscogee County | 39,062 | 54.9% | 9,488 | 30,092 | 3 |
| Forsyth County | 35,223 | 46.3% | 2,606 | 33,956 | 1 |
| Bibb County | 34,366 | 59.5% | 9,568 | 25,755 | 3 |
| Houston County | 29,974 | 43.8% | 4,960 | 23,261 | 0 |
| Columbia County | 29,852 | 45.7% | 2,898 | 24,555 | 0 |
| Coweta County | 29,703 | 53.7% | 3,490 | 23,218 | 0 |
| Fayette County | 28,454 | 48.3% | 1,993 | 24,467 | 0 |
| Carroll County | 25,033 | 58.8% | 5,040 | 17,703 | 0 |
| Douglas County | 23,907 | 59.9% | 4,391 | 18,051 | 0 |
| Floyd County | 21,866 | 55.4% | 4,627 | 16,744 | 1 |
| Bartow County | 21,776 | 56.1% | 3,739 | 16,520 | 0 |
| Lowndes County | 21,640 | 50.6% | 5,334 | 15,923 | 2 |
| Glynn County | 21,536 | 44.6% | 3,058 | 19,398 | 3 |
| Clarke County | 19,400 | 52.8% | 3,954 | 16,200 | 2 |
| Whitfield County | 18,879 | 42.6% | 4,361 | 15,483 | 1 |
| Dougherty County | 18,490 | 63.7% | 6,015 | 14,443 | 2 |
| Spalding County | 16,520 | 62.3% | 3,776 | 13,161 | 1 |
| Troup County | 14,621 | 60.1% | 3,420 | 11,174 | 1 |
| Bulloch County | 12,095 | 55.4% | 2,685 | 10,265 | 0 |
| Thomas County | 11,451 | 59.2% | 2,991 | 8,720 | 1 |
| Laurens County | 11,353 | 57.8% | 2,936 | 9,144 | 1 |
| Baldwin County | 9,738 | 64.5% | 2,155 | 7,516 | 2 |
| Liberty County | 9,658 | 57.1% | 2,054 | 6,828 | 1 |
| Colquitt County | 8,957 | 62.5% | 2,859 | 7,448 | 3 |
| Tift County | 8,524 | 60.8% | 2,516 | 6,599 | 1 |
| Ware County | 8,493 | 57.4% | 2,465 | 6,167 | 3 |
| Bryan County | 7,971 | 51% | 1,147 | 5,272 | 0 |
Statewide, 55.4% of beneficiaries chose Medicare Advantage in 2025. Counties above that line see more prior authorizations and more denials worth appealing; counties below it lean on Medigap rights, which in Georgia follow the federal rule: one guaranteed six-month window at 65, so timing matters. About 11.3% of Georgia seniors live below the poverty line, the group most likely to qualify for unclaimed help: Extra Help, the Medicare Savings Programs, and other benefits most never claim.
